First, I follow the painting technique shown in
THIS video by Ioana to create the blooms. It does appear that allowing for dry time between each petal works best. ARRGGGHH!
For these, I used Acrylic paint as well as Zig Kuretake Gansai Tambi watercolors.
After the blooms are dried I go back in and add stems and various green grass stokes, leaves and splatter....I'm still working on the composition of everything! That's the fun of learning:))
I added the Sentiment at the base and tied some gold thread in various ways..I'm a bit schizophrenic in finishing things off.
Painting the blooms is very therapeutic and relaxing to me, I often make several card fronts at a time.
